a first wedding: May 2007
Marcia & John - {their story} 10 years in the making
wanting a fun & laid-back event, an outdoor wedding was held on the grounds of John's parent's home where vows were exchanged under blossoming trees, and candles lit as the sun set behind Easton's hills. An incredible array of artisanal cheeses, breads, pates, meats, and dried fruits & nuts was served during cocktail hour. Guests then seated themselves to tables draped with brilliant fire-orange, sari-inspired linens, matched with white Ikea dinner plates. Orchids, gently broken from their stems, decorated 140 plates... and the centerpieces: rustic pails filled with italian waters, french wines & french lemonades. A buffet, prepared by Oswalds Mill, included roasted local asparagus with white truffle oil, whole spice crusted legs of free range lamb, wild striped Bass & Salmon - hot smoked on site, rhubarb compote, and a vegetarian option- Persian Kookoo.
The groom, a pilot, was the inspiration behind the wedding cake's surprise topper: a vintage toy plane with a banner proclaiming 'Finally Married!'
As the afternoon mixed into night, the fabulous sounds of The Trophy Husbands played into Sunday morning as calls for "more songs" were shouted from the dancing crowd. (so many people, too little room in the dance area) resulted in tables being quickly moved outside the tent to allow the very young and the very old to groove to the cool cool songs performed by Joe Sparta & band.
